Be Patient, And Trust In Your God

 
Today's verse is Psalm 40:1-2
     I awaited patiently for the LORD;
      And he inclined unto me, and heard my cry.
     He brought me up also out of an horrible pit, out of the miry clay,
      And set my feet upon a rock, and established my goings.

    As David ever been in a pit of miry clay? I know that it is recorded that Jeremiah was, but at this time I know of no record that David was. Nevertheless, David has testified that the Lord has brought him up out of the horrible pit, out of the miry clay. How? Why? Consider that twice David went running and dwelled in the wilderness, it could be that these times David referred to as an horrible pit. Maybe, it was the time between he had killed Uriah, Bathsheba's Husband, and when Nathan confronted him. Are there not other examples we could speculate on? Whatever time David may have been thinking upon, one or all, David waited upon the Lord his God, and he trusted in him, his hope was in the Lord his God. God we see, God we have recorded, that he did deliver David. So, if you find yourself in a similar dark place, if you would describe your situation as an horrible pit full of miry clay, will you do as David did, and Trust in the Lord your God? Will you place your hope in the Lord? If you do, you will find that as God delivered David, so also will he deliver you in due course, in due time. So, Wait on the Lord, Be of Good courage, and he shall strengthen thine heart: Wait, I say upon the Lord. Amen.
